Justin Gatlin Sets New U.S. Championship Record, Runs 200 Meters In 19.57 Seconds


Justin Gatlin became the fifth-fastest person to run a 200-meter race and set a personal best when he breezed to a win on the 200-meter title in the U.S. Championship. According to ABC News, Gatlin set a personal best time of 19.57 seconds in the race. This is also the fastest time anyone has ever ran 200 meters in the U.S. Championship.

The 33-year-old sprinter pointed at the clock just after finishing and dominated almost all through the race. In second place was Gatlin’s training partner, Isiah Young, while Wallace Spearmon placed third. The video of Gatlin’s record breaking win at the U.S. Championship has been embedded above.

The United States record for the fastest 200 meter is held by Michael Johnson who did it in 19.32 seconds. As expected, the current world-record holder for 200 meter sprints is Usain Bolt, with his record being a mind-numbing 19.19 seconds.

Gatlin has, in earlier interviews, revealed that Usain Bolt’s record is well within his reach. The two champions are expected to meet at Beijing later this year. Before the finals held today, Gatlin had made his USA Track and Field Outdoor Championships debut with a wind-aided time of 19.92 seconds in the preliminary heats. He was the favorite to win today’s final.

With Gatlin’s latest win, he has also cemented his place as being the world’s fastest man as of now. Usain Bolt, who has been struggling of late, only managed a time of 20.13 seconds last month. For the same reason, Gatlin has become the favorite for the World Championships scheduled for August. Gatlin has been the dominant sprinter in 2015, as he also managed the quickest time in 100 meter sprints this year — clocking 9.74 seconds. Speaking to USATF.TV right after the 200 meter sprint, Gatlin explained his run.

“When I was in the warm-up area, I was like, you know, let’s go out here and make a statement.”

As previously mentioned, with this win, Justin Gatlin has become the fifth-fastest man to run a 200-meter sprint. Those who have ran faster than Gatlin are Bolt (19.19), Yohan Blake (19.26), Michael Johnson (19.32), and Walter Dix (19.53).
